“The Mindset of a Programmer: Logical Thinking for Efficient Solutions”

Programming is not just a skill, it’s a mindset. The ability to think logically, break down complex problems, and find efficient solutions is what makes programming such a valuable asset. As the world continues to evolve and rely more on technology, the demand for programmers is increasing exponentially. However, the true beauty of programming lies in the positive experiences it brings to those who pursue it.
One of the most fulfilling aspects of programming is the sense of accomplishment that comes with successfully writing a code. The feeling of seeing your program run smoothly and produce the desired result is truly gratifying. This feeling is even more enhanced when you encounter a problem that seems impossible to solve at first, but with perseverance and determination, you finally crack it. This sense of achievement gives programmers a constant drive to keep learning and improving their skills.

Besides the sense of achievement, programming also offers a great sense of community. Programmers come from different backgrounds, cultures, and age groups, but they all share a common passion for coding. This brings about a strong sense of camaraderie and support within the programming community. Angel, who is currently pursuing a degree in computer science, shares his experience, “I have met some of my closest friends through programming. We support and challenge each other, and it’s amazing to see how much we have all grown together.”
The continuous learning in programming is also a positive experience that keeps programmers motivated. In the constantly evolving tech industry, there is always something new to learn, whether it’s a new programming language, framework, or technology. This keeps programmers on their toes, making sure they are always up-to-date with the latest trends. As Mauricio puts it, “Programming is a never-ending learning experience. There is always something new to discover, and that’s what makes it so exciting.”
